Qualifications Needed to Become a Sperm Donor

Here at Cascade Cryobank, we have specific criteria for becoming a sperm donor. If you don’t meet these qualifications, don’t apply. You will automatically be turned away with no exceptions.

Age

Donors must be men between the ages of 21 and 39. This age range ensures that donors are at a stage of life where their sperm is of optimal quality for assisted reproductive therapy.

Health

Donors must be in excellent health. This means being active, disease-free, and having a proportional height-to-weight ratio. A clean medical history is essential, with no past illnesses other than common colds, flu, or seasonal allergies.

Dedication

Becoming a sperm donor requires commitment. Donors must be able to dedicate themselves to a 6-month program, with the ability to donate 10–30 minutes per week.

Education

Donors must have an educational or professional background. Eligible candidates include current college students, graduates, post-graduate students, or working professionals.

Employment

Donors must be legally employable in the United States, ensuring compliance with legal and ethical standards.

Location

Donors must live locally in Washington State, near the Cascade Cryobank location in Lynnwood, close to Alderwood Mall. This ensures the donor’s ability to attend regular appointments.

Apply to Become a Sperm Donor

If you meet the above qualifications, you are welcome to apply. If we are interested, we will continue the process by reaching out and scheduling interviews. Here’s the process:

Step 1: Apply Online

Start by filling out the online interest questionnaire to determine eligibility. If you meet the initial requirements, a team member will contact you to discuss the process, answer any questions, and schedule your first appointment.

Step 2: Initial Appointments

Candidates undergo a thorough evaluation. This includes:

  • Interview: Discuss reasons for donating and review educational and professional history.
  • Semen Evaluation: An initial semen sample is tested to ensure it meets the standards for use in assisted reproductive therapy.
  • Initial Interview: If the results are good and you exhibit exceptional personal character, you’ll be invited for further clinical evaluations, including a physical exam and genetic screening.

Step 3: Admission to the Program

Once you pass all screening procedures, you’ll officially join the Cascade Cryobank donor program.

Step 4: Regular Donor

As a regular donor, you’ll donate 1–3 times per week, earning $100 per donation. With consistent participation, you can earn over $1,000 per month.

Step 5: “Retired” Donor

After completing the program, you’ll return six months after your last donation for a final infectious disease test. Additionally, annual health checkups are required for up to 20 years to verify your ongoing health. Compensation withheld during your donation period will be released upon completing this final test.
